In this episode, we end Anuvaka 9 and move on to Anuvaka 10 which has 12 mantra and each one has a dhyana sloka. This Anuvaka is a summation on the message of Sarvātmābhava. The theme is similar to the 1st Anuvaka. Bhukti- sense enjoyment, and Mukti- freedom from samsara are simultaneously prayed for. Rudra is invoked as subhāṃ, mangalam- auspiciousness, whereby it is understood that ones real nature is already mangalam and non-separate from Bhagavan.

This section continues with the the topic of Sarvātmābhava at a micro level. Rudra is seen as presiding in the thorns and creepers, in destructible and flammable things like dry wood and leaves and big waves, invisible things like viruses, dew drops and fogs and also in everything that exist in the dark, hidden and difficult to reach places. All the difficult and troubling things are seen as non-seperate from Rudra. Through this anuvaka and the previous one, we are eliminating these dyadic mental categorization of good and bad. Everything here is Bhagavan.

The latter portion of Anuvaka 8 and the beginning of Anuvaka 9, goes back to the the topic of Sarvātmābhava. Bhagavan in seen in each and every aspect of creation. He is seen in all manifestations of nature, in the river and river banks, in the desert and dunes, in the small pathways, a humble shelter, cowshed and opulent mansion.

In this section various manifestations of Sukha, happiness is invoked. Rudra is invoked as the one in-charge of total well being, individually and collectively. Sivaya, as the most auspicious and the ultimate happiness is invoked as the famed pachakshari mantra. Siva also means free of afflictions, which is the truth of every Jiva, human being.

Bhagavan as Sarva loka Upasya murti, is seen as the source to the fulfillment of all desires. This mantra is a fervent prayer for saṃsārika sukha- happiness centered on the finite, as well as Ātyantika sukha in the form of Moksha. This anuvaka is regarded as highly exalted because it invokes Bhagavan as an embodiment to show us the way to Moksha.
